What an incredible few days at Hothersall Lodge for our Key Stage 3 residential last week! ๐
The pupils took part in a wide range of activities including canoeing, archery, orienteering, gorge scrambling and rock climbing. We even managed to squeeze in an evening campfire during a break in the rain! ๐ฅ
They showed brilliant determination, resilience and teamwork throughout. We are so proud of every student, they were absolutely fantastic and embraced every challenge. ๐

We would like to let our wider community know about some upcoming tree works on our school site.
Following a recent professional inspection, one of our trees has sadly been found to have significant structural issues, including splitting and decay within the trunk. As much as we value the natural environment around our school, the damage to the structure means the tree now poses a safety risk and will need to be carefully removed.
We know this tree has been part of the landscape for many years, and it is always disappointing when action like this is necessary, however, the safety and wellbeing of our pupils, staff and visitors must always come first.
The work will be carried out by specialist contractors to ensure it is done safely and with care.
Thank you, as always, for your understanding and continued support.

Yesterday we celebrated National Numeracy Day. We took part in lots of activities including a LIVE lesson with Mr Money Jar where we considered money themed 'would you rather...?' questions. We created posters demonstrating how numbers are used in our communities and worked together to solve NumBots and TimesTable Rockstars challenges to build a playground, park or skatepark.
We had a great day! ๐๐
